清库数据库有助于提高系统性能、减少存储成本、增强数据管理。提高系统性能是清库数据库的一个主要原因。当数据库中的数据量过大时,查询和处理数据的速度会变慢,影响系统的整体响应时间。通过清理不必要的数据,可以让数据库更轻量化,从而提高查询和处理速度。此外,清理数据库还能减少存储成本。存储大量无用的数据不仅浪费存储空间,还会增加备份和恢复的时间和成本。通过定期清理数据库,可以有效地降低这些成本。最后,清理数据库有助于增强数据管理。数据库中的冗余数据和无用数据会导致数据的一致性和准确性问题,清理这些数据能够提高数据的质量,确保数据管理的高效性。
一、提高系统性能
系统性能是指计算机系统执行任务的速度和效率。对于依赖于数据库的应用系统来说,数据库的性能直接影响到系统的整体性能。当数据库中存储了大量不必要的数据时,查询和处理这些数据会消耗大量的计算资源,导致系统响应时间变长,用户体验变差。通过定期清库,可以删除不再需要的数据,使数据库变得更为轻量化,从而提高查询和处理速度,提升系统性能。
数据库性能优化的一个重要方面是索引管理。索引在数据库中起到加速查询的作用,但过多的索引会增加插入和更新操作的开销。定期清库可以帮助识别和删除不再需要的索引,从而优化数据库的性能。
另一个关键因素是表和视图的优化。随着时间的推移,数据库中的表和视图可能会变得非常复杂,包含大量不再需要的列和数据。通过清理这些表和视图,可以简化数据库结构,减少查询的复杂度,进一步提高系统性能。
此外,缓存管理也在提高系统性能中起到重要作用。缓存是指在内存中保存一部分数据,以便快速访问。当数据库中存储了大量无用数据时,缓存的命中率会降低,导致更多的磁盘I/O操作,影响系统性能。清库可以提高缓存命中率,从而减少磁盘I/O,提高系统性能。
二、减少存储成本
存储成本是指维护和管理数据库所需的硬件和软件资源的费用。随着数据量的增加,存储成本也会不断上升。清库数据库可以有效地减少存储成本,从而降低企业的运营开支。
首先,存储硬件成本会因为数据量的减少而降低。企业通常需要购买昂贵的存储设备来存储大量数据。通过清理不必要的数据,可以减少存储需求,从而降低硬件采购成本。
其次,备份和恢复成本也会得到显著降低。备份是为了防止数据丢失而进行的数据复制操作,而恢复是指在数据丢失后将数据还原的过程。备份和恢复操作会消耗大量的存储空间和计算资源,增加企业的成本。清库可以减少备份和恢复的数据量,从而降低这些操作的成本。
另外,数据迁移成本也会因此减少。在企业进行系统升级或迁移时,通常需要将数据库中的数据迁移到新的系统中。数据量越大,迁移所需的时间和成本也越高。通过清理数据库,可以减少数据迁移的工作量,从而降低迁移成本。
三、增强数据管理
数据管理是指对数据进行有效的组织、存储、检索和维护的过程。清库数据库有助于增强数据管理,提高数据的质量和一致性。
首先,清库可以提高数据的一致性。数据库中可能存在大量重复和冗余的数据,这些数据会导致数据的一致性问题。通过清理这些数据,可以确保数据库中的数据是唯一的、一致的,从而提高数据的质量。
其次,清库可以简化数据检索。数据库中的数据量越大,检索数据所需的时间也越长。通过清理不再需要的数据,可以减少数据量,从而加快数据检索的速度,提高数据管理的效率。
另外,清库还可以提高数据的安全性。数据库中存储了大量敏感信息,数据泄露会对企业造成重大损失。通过定期清理不再需要的数据,可以减少敏感信息的存储量,从而降低数据泄露的风险。
四、优化数据库结构
数据库结构是指数据库中表、视图、索引等对象的组织方式。清库数据库有助于优化数据库结构,使其更为简洁、高效。
首先,清库可以删除不再需要的表和视图。随着业务的发展,企业可能会创建大量的表和视图来存储数据,但其中有些表和视图可能已经不再使用。通过清理这些表和视图,可以简化数据库结构,减少数据库的复杂度。
其次,清库可以优化索引结构。索引是加速查询的关键,但过多的索引会增加插入和更新操作的开销。通过清理不再需要的索引,可以优化索引结构,提高数据库的性能。
另外,清库还可以整理碎片。数据库在进行插入、更新和删除操作时,会产生大量的碎片,这些碎片会影响数据库的性能。通过定期清库,可以整理这些碎片,提高数据库的效率。
五、提升数据分析效率
数据分析是指通过对数据进行处理和分析,提取有价值的信息和知识的过程。清库数据库有助于提升数据分析的效率,使分析结果更加准确和及时。
首先,清库可以减少数据量。数据量越大,数据分析所需的时间也越长。通过清理不再需要的数据,可以减少数据量,从而加快数据分析的速度,提高数据分析的效率。
其次,清库可以提高数据的准确性。数据库中可能存在大量的冗余和无用数据,这些数据会影响数据分析的结果。通过清理这些数据,可以确保数据的准确性,提高数据分析的质量。
另外,清库还可以简化数据模型。数据模型是指数据的组织和表示方式。复杂的数据模型会增加数据分析的难度,影响分析的效率。通过清理不再需要的数据,可以简化数据模型,从而提高数据分析的效率。
六、提高数据库的可维护性
数据库的可维护性是指数据库在运行过程中,能够方便地进行维护和管理的能力。清库数据库有助于提高数据库的可维护性,减少维护成本。
首先,清库可以减少数据库的复杂度。数据库中的数据量越大,结构越复杂,维护的难度也越高。通过清理不再需要的数据,可以简化数据库结构,减少数据库的复杂度,提高可维护性。
其次,清库可以减少维护时间。数据库在运行过程中,需要进行定期的维护和管理。数据量越大,维护所需的时间也越长。通过清理不再需要的数据,可以减少维护的工作量,从而降低维护时间。
另外,清库还可以提高数据库的稳定性。数据库在运行过程中,可能会遇到各种问题,如数据丢失、数据损坏等。通过定期清理数据库,可以减少这些问题的发生,提高数据库的稳定性。
七、提升用户体验
用户体验是指用户在使用系统时的整体感受。清库数据库有助于提升用户体验,使用户在使用系统时更加流畅和舒适。
首先,清库可以提高系统的响应速度。数据库中的数据量越大,查询和处理数据所需的时间也越长。通过清理不再需要的数据,可以减少数据量,从而加快系统的响应速度,提高用户体验。
其次,清库可以减少系统的崩溃率。数据库中的数据量过大,会导致系统资源的耗尽,增加系统崩溃的风险。通过清理数据库,可以减少系统资源的消耗,降低系统崩溃的概率,提高用户体验。
另外,清库还可以提高数据的准确性。数据库中的冗余和无用数据会导致数据的一致性和准确性问题,影响用户的使用体验。通过清理这些数据,可以提高数据的质量,确保用户在使用系统时能够获得准确的数据,提高用户体验。
八、支持合规性和审计要求
合规性和审计是指企业在数据管理过程中,需要遵守的法律法规和审计要求。清库数据库有助于支持合规性和审计要求,确保企业的数据管理符合相关规定。
首先,清库可以删除不再需要的敏感数据。企业在数据管理过程中,可能会存储大量的敏感数据,如个人信息、财务数据等。法律法规要求企业对这些数据进行严格的保护,防止数据泄露。通过清理不再需要的敏感数据,可以降低数据泄露的风险,确保合规性。
其次,清库可以提高数据的透明度。审计要求企业对数据进行透明管理,确保数据的可追溯性。数据库中的冗余和无用数据会增加数据管理的难度,影响数据的透明度。通过清理这些数据,可以提高数据的透明度,支持审计要求。
另外,清库还可以减少审计的工作量。审计是指对企业的数据管理进行检查和评估的过程。数据量越大,审计所需的时间和工作量也越高。通过清理不再需要的数据,可以减少审计的工作量,提高审计的效率。
九、支持灾难恢复
灾难恢复是指在发生数据丢失或系统崩溃时,将数据恢复到正常状态的过程。清库数据库有助于支持灾难恢复,提高数据的恢复速度和准确性。
首先,清库可以减少备份数据量。备份是灾难恢复的重要手段,通过备份数据可以在发生数据丢失时,将数据恢复到正常状态。数据量越大,备份所需的时间和存储空间也越多。通过清理不再需要的数据,可以减少备份的数据量,从而加快备份速度,提高灾难恢复的效率。
其次,清库可以提高数据的可恢复性。数据库中的冗余和无用数据会增加数据恢复的难度,影响数据的可恢复性。通过清理这些数据,可以提高数据的质量,确保数据在发生灾难时能够快速、准确地恢复。
另外,清库还可以减少恢复时间。数据量越大,恢复所需的时间也越长。通过清理不再需要的数据,可以减少恢复的数据量,从而加快恢复速度,提高灾难恢复的效率。
十、提高数据库的扩展性
数据库的扩展性是指数据库在数据量增加时,能够保持良好性能和稳定性的能力。清库数据库有助于提高数据库的扩展性,使其能够更好地适应业务的发展需求。
首先,清库可以减少数据库的负担。随着业务的发展,数据库中的数据量会不断增加,给数据库带来巨大的负担。通过清理不再需要的数据,可以减轻数据库的负担,提高数据库的扩展性。
其次,清库可以优化数据库结构。数据库结构的复杂度会影响数据库的扩展性。通过清理不再需要的数据,可以简化数据库结构,提高数据库的扩展性。
另外,清库还可以提高数据库的性能。数据库的性能是影响扩展性的关键因素。通过清理不再需要的数据,可以提高数据库的性能,使其在数据量增加时仍能保持良好的性能和稳定性。
相关问答FAQs:
为什么要清库数据库?
清库数据库是一个重要的维护过程,旨在确保数据库的高效运行和数据的准确性。以下是一些清库数据库的主要原因:
-
提高性能
随着时间的推移,数据库中的数据会不断增加,这可能导致查询速度下降。清库可以通过删除不必要的或过时的数据来释放存储空间,从而提高数据库的响应速度和处理能力。优化后的数据库能更快地执行查询,减少用户等待时间,提高用户体验。 -
减少存储成本
数据库存储通常是按使用量计费的,清除不再需要的数据可以显著降低存储成本。企业可以通过定期清库来优化资源配置,将节省下来的资金用于其他重要业务领域,确保财务健康。 -
维护数据质量
随着数据的积累,冗余、重复和不一致的数据会不断出现。这种情况可能导致数据的准确性和完整性受到影响,影响决策的质量。清库过程可以帮助识别和删除这些低质量数据,从而确保数据库中的信息是可靠和有用的。 -
合规性要求
许多行业和地区都有关于数据存储的法律法规要求。定期清库可以帮助企业遵循这些规定,避免因数据保留过长而产生的法律风险。这对于保护企业的声誉和降低潜在的罚款具有重要意义。 -
提高备份和恢复效率
数据库备份和恢复是确保数据安全的重要环节。清库可以减少备份文件的大小,从而加快备份和恢复的速度。这样一来,在发生故障时,企业能更快地恢复正常运行,降低数据丢失的风险。 -
增强数据安全性
清库过程可以帮助识别和删除敏感信息,降低数据泄露的风险。通过定期审查和清理数据,企业能有效管理敏感信息,从而加强整体数据安全性。 -
支持数据分析和决策
数据分析依赖于高质量的数据。清库可以提高数据的可用性和准确性,支持更有效的数据分析,从而为企业提供可靠的决策依据。清理后,分析工具可以更快地处理数据,帮助企业获得更加深入的洞察。 -
提升用户体验
对于用户来说,访问一个快速且响应迅速的数据库是非常重要的。清库可以减少用户在查询时的等待时间,提高用户对系统的满意度,从而增强用户的使用体验。 -
优化开发和测试环境
在开发和测试阶段,数据库的清理可以使得开发人员和测试人员更专注于当前的项目,而不必处理历史数据带来的干扰。清库有助于创建一个干净的环境,促进更高效的开发和测试流程。 -
适应业务变化
随着市场和技术的发展,企业的业务需求可能会发生变化。清库可以帮助企业及时调整数据库,以适应新的需求和变化,保持业务的灵活性和竞争力。
如何有效清库数据库?
清库虽然重要,但实施过程需要小心谨慎。以下是一些有效的清库方法:
-
制定清库策略
在清库之前,需要制定一套清晰的清库策略。这包括确定清理的频率、范围和方法。企业可以根据数据的重要性和使用频率来设定清库的优先级。 -
数据分类和审查
在进行清库之前,首先要对现有数据进行分类。识别哪些数据是重要的、哪些是冗余的、哪些是过时的。通过数据审查,企业可以更准确地判断哪些数据需要保留,哪些可以安全删除。 -
备份数据
清库前应确保数据备份完整,避免在清理过程中误删重要数据。定期备份数据可以为后续的恢复提供保障,确保数据安全。 -
使用自动化工具
现代数据库管理系统通常提供自动化清库工具。这些工具可以帮助识别冗余数据、重复记录和过时信息,减少人工干预,提高清库的效率和准确性。 -
监控和记录清库过程
在清库过程中,保持详细的监控和记录,以便在出现问题时能够追溯。这些记录还可以帮助分析清库的效果,为未来的清库决策提供参考。 -
定期评估和调整清库策略
清库不是一次性的任务,而是一个持续的过程。企业应定期评估清库效果,根据实际情况调整清库策略,以确保数据库始终保持高效和整洁。 -
培训相关人员
对于负责数据库管理的人员,进行清库相关的培训至关重要。确保他们了解清库的必要性、流程和工具,从而提高清库的成功率。 -
建立数据管理文化
在企业内部建立良好的数据管理文化,可以提高员工对数据清理重要性的认识。鼓励员工定期审查和清理自己的数据,提高整体数据管理水平。
结论
清库数据库的过程不仅仅是删除数据,更是提高企业运营效率、降低成本和维护数据质量的重要措施。为了在竞争激烈的市场中保持优势,企业需要定期进行清库,并不断优化其数据库管理策略。通过有效的清库,企业能够在数据驱动的时代中,更加灵活地应对变化,提升决策的准确性,最终实现业务的可持续发展。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。